1000x Painted Tongue Superbissima Mix Seeds – Salpiglossis Sinuata - Annual


Painted Tongue Superbissima Mix (Salpiglossis sinuata), a gorgeous annual that produces vivid, trumpet-shaped blooms in an assortment of shades and exquisite patterns, will add a splash of colour and elegance to your landscape. These striking flowers offer a long-lasting display from summer through early October and are ideal for borders, pots, and cottage-style gardens. This hardy annual is perfect for gardeners of all skill levels because it is simple to cultivate from seed, requires little upkeep, and grows well in sunny, well-drained soil. The small plants add beauty indoors and make great cut flowers. Pollinators adore Painted Tongue Superbissima Mix, which creates a vibrant and colourful outdoor area while also brightening your garden and supporting local wildlife.


Growing Instructions:


Sow Painted Tongue Superbissima Mix seeds from February to April indoors or from April to May directly outdoors once the risk of frost has passed. Seeds require light to germinate, so for indoor sowing, fill seed trays with moist, well-draining compost and scatter seeds on the surface, gently pressing them down without covering. Germination is anticipated in 10–21 days if trays are kept in a sunny, warm location at 15–20°C. When seedlings develop a few genuine leaves, carefully relocate them and let them harden for seven to ten days before planting them outside. Plants should be spaced 25–30 cm apart in a sunny, well-drained area. To promote ongoing blossoming throughout the summer, water sparingly and deadhead spent blooms. These colourful annuals bring brightness and vitality to any garden by drawing pollinators.
